This is the proclamation he issued in Nineveh: “By the decree of the king and his nobles: Do not let people or animals, herds or flocks, taste anything; do not let them eat or drink.  Jonah 3.7

Assyria would never be the same again, proclaimed the All-Mighty. This must make the most faithful servant tremble, because when they receive the order to go to some place, the Lord has more in His mind than the implantation of a Church: He wants to make of that people part of the redeemed that will be in front of Him for all eternity. Those that don’t obey and don’t serve God, on the Great Day, will be accountable for a lot of lives that were not saved because of their rebelliousness.

Instead of sending curses to destroy Assyria, whose residents were barbarians, God sent one of His prophets, who, actually, was afraid of that decision and ran away. It doesn’t matter how big the challenge is; if the Lord is sending you somewhere, He has already prepared everything for the accomplishment of His work in that place. Whoever was called to announce the Word, must put on the weapons of justice and head off to combat.

It was a simple but powerful message, which said the city would be destroyed in 40 days; therefore, that which was said penetrated the hearts of the residents, including the king’s heart. We don’t know how the Word of God can change a barbarian nation in so little time, but the truth is that it does. Therefore, never cease to proclaim what the Scriptures say, because in the end you will be completed fulfilled. The Good News blesses those that receive it and give deliver it. 

The chief of the Assyrian government agreed with his nation that they should abstain and and ask for the Lord´s mercy, and agreed to abstain the animals too. Nobody could imagine that this would take place, but this fact reminds us that the Lord knows how to do the work. That’s why those who are commissioned by God must not refuse to go where they were commanded to, because He is a good strategist and protector.

Nobody could eat or drink during that period of clamor and that people realized that this was the only attitude that could save them. While Jonah was proclaiming the divine message, the Lord was speaking to the heart of those people, showing what should be done to avoid a catastrophe. The same happens today; if we are giving the divine message, bigger decision will come from where we least expect. Therefore, be loyal to the Father who called you to do His will.

There is no other way to deliver an person or a nation from eternal destruction, except to preach the Truth to everyone. If we don’t give the Heaven’s message, we will have several people – good or evil– that will taste the eternal destruction. So, being responsible for this loss, will we escape condemnation? Instead of pondering on this subject, we have to go out and do what we were commanded. God knows how to command His work and make it be completely successful.  

Your life can be in eternal dangerous, even if you are the most dedicated Christian; that is why if you don’t do what you were told, you will certainly be condemned. Therefore, don’t let yourself be dominated by the demons of uncertainty and fear, but continue and do the work you were given.
